rfpic - AuScope RF PIC Control command Syntax: rfpic=xband,sband,fan Response: rfpic/0,xband,sband,fan rfpic/1,calp15v,calp12v,calp5v,calp20v,pcal12v,volts5 rfpic/2,SR15v,SL15v,SL12v,SR12v,X15v,X12v,volts28 rfpic/3,calTempC,focusTempC,RFboxTempC,fspeed,pedRH,pedTempC rpfic/4,wavegRH,wavegTempC,wavegPresInput,wavegPresInternal rfpic/5,spare1,spare2,spare4,spare4 rfpic/6,genReady,spare1,genStatus,lolock Settable parameters: xband X-band switch state: cross or direct. Default is no change. sband S-band switch state: cross or direct. Default is no change. fan Fan override state toggle, only allowed value is "toggle". Default is no change. Monitor response, is "auto" or "override" Monitor-only parameters: calp15v CAL plate +15 V supply (volts) calp12v CAL plate +12 V supply (volts) calp5v CAL plate +5 V supply (volts) calp20v CAL plate +20 V supply (volts) pcal12v Phase CAL +12V Supply (volts) volts5 PIC +5V Supply (volts) SR15v S-band RHC +15V Supply (volts) SL15v S-band LHC +15V Supply (volts) SL12v S-band LHC +12V Supply (volts) SR12v S-band RHC +12V Supply (volts) X15v X-band +15V Supply (volts) X12v X-band +12V Supply (volts) volts28 +28V supply (volts) calTempC CAL Plate Temperature (Celsius) focusTempC Focus temperature (Celsius) RFboxTempC RF Box temperature (Celsius) fspeed Fan Speed (RPM) pedRH Pedestal Relative Humidity (%) pedTempC Pedestal temperature (Celsius) wavegRH Waveguide Air supply Relative Humidity (%) wavegTempC Waveguide Air supply temperature (Celsius) wavegPresInput Waveguide Air Pressure input (uncalibrated) wavegPresInternal Waveguide Air Pressure internal (uncalibrated) spare1 Spare spare2 Spare spare3 Spare spare4 Spare genReady Generator Readiness: "auto" or "manual" genStatus Generator Status: "off" or "on" lolock LO Lock indicator: "unlocked" or "locked" Comments: The command provides monitor and control of the RF PIC. Command parameters are in three separate sets: (1) xband, (2) sband, and (3) fan. Each set can be commanded without affecting the others, or in combination with others, by leaving parameters that are not to be updated null (empty). Trailing null parameters may be omitted,
